>> Do the applications lauch at all, or does the system just hang? If they
>> do
>> finally launch, then there may be other versions of Office installed on
>> your
>> system that could / should be removed. You might remove other versions
>> of
>> Office if you have any installed. If Office 2003 was originally
>> pre-installed on another computer you may have issues because its license
>> and installation is tied to the previous system and may have been
>> customized
>> for Windows XP. Try installing one Office application at a time and see
>> if
>> you are able to launch each successfully. If possible, try installing
>> the
>> CD on a different machine--preferrably with the same OS to eliminate any
>> issues where something on the CD may have been corrupted and not
>> recognized
>> until Office launched.
>>
>> Otherwise, I would try these steps (in this order):
>>
>> - Uninstall Office 2003
>> - Uninstall any previous versions of Office that may still be installed
>> (ensuring you have your original installation media and product keys, if
>> you
>> want to re-install them later)
>> - Run the Windows Installer Cleanup Utility to remove registry references
>> to
>> all Office applications (can be found at
>>
http://support.microsoft.com/kb/290301/)>> - Clean out your temp folder (c:\winnt\temp, c:\windows\temp, probably)
>> - Run a scan disk to check for any disk errors
>> - Run a disk defragmentation to optimize the disk
>> - Re-install Office 2003 clean
>>
>> With such a generic message and no visible error message, it's very
>> difficult to diagnose an issue online. If, after that, you aren't able to
>> determine the cause of the issue, are receiving no error messages when
>> Office launches, I would contact PSS to assist with the installation.
